Things to Consider When Hiring Termite Control Company
Termite infestation is a situation that warrants immediate action. While some of the pest infestation will simply disappear, termite problem will persist for years. You will need the help of the expert to deal with them. This experience can sometimes be complex that can easily overwhelm you. In addition, the chemicals used in treating the problem can have adverse effect towards human if improperly used.

What to Do When Hiring a Termite Control Company
It is essential to know that the pest control company that you will hire will possess all the necessary skills and equipment to complete the daunting task. Be sure that they specialize in treating termite infestation. Here are more things that you may consider.

Asking for Referrals
Quality termite control companies will usually have years of experience in providing their service. Therefore, it would be easy to get reference from the company. We also advice the use of the local control company since they will know how various factors such as season, landscape, and temperature can affect the termite. They are also familiar on the regulation of the municipality related to pest control.

Check the Certification of the Company
Some municipalities will require the termite control specialist to carry permits and licenses. By hiring the service of a trustworthy company, you can guarantee that their staff are not only trained but also insured. Check the local Department of Agriculture to ensure that the company is authorized to do business in your area. The state will also require the control companies to perform annual training to update their skills and knowledge.

Read the Contract
For a termite problem that can easily go out of control, you need to have everything in writing. Contingent upon the severity of the situation, the company may need to return to the site multiple times. If you need a routine inspection on your property, there are companies that will offer this service. You can rest assure that you will be receiving the service every time you need them. This is essential for commercial facilities. The interval of the inspection will depend upon the scale of the infestation. Be sure that you will carefully peruse the contract and check about the charges.

What Solution They Use
Termiticide contain toxic chemicals. If used improperly, this can lead to health and property damages. There are some termiticides that will pose higher risks compared to other. This should only be used if the other solution failed to work. You should ask the company on what solutions are they planning to implement in your property. If they will use termiticide, be sure that the product is registered. If they are providing a valid service, they should not hesitate to discuss the treatment that they will use.

Finally, you must be alert on the red flags that will help you tell that they are illegitimate companies. Avoid hiring a business with no contact information and address. You should also stay away from a company that will use leftover materials from their past job.
